#da0f8d - RGB(218, 15, 141) - Red Violet Color FAQ

What is the color code for Red Violet?

Hex color code for Red Violet color is #da0f8d. RGB color code for red violet color is rgb(218, 15, 141).

What is the RGB value of #da0f8d?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#da0f8d is rgb(218, 15, 141).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'218' indicates the intensity of the red component, '15' represents the green component's intensity, and '141'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#da0f8d.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#da0f8d?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#da0f8d is composed of 0% Cyan, 93% Magenta, 35% Yellow, and 15%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 93%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 35%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 15%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.

What is the HSL value of #da0f8d?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#da0f8d has an HSL value of 323° (degrees) for Hue, 87% for Saturation, and 46%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 323°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 87%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 46%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
